Schmid SA et al. – The in situ data clearly support the hypothesis of fibroblasts to contribute to vascular maturation phenomena in colon cancers. The in vivo design of only 500 tumour cells co–injected with normal fibroblast is feasible, results in 100% engraftment and is the basis for further developments.
